Liberals win the election: CBC, CTV, Global

At 9:10 p.m., CTV BC projected a Liberal election victory with the Liberals leading in 50 ridings of the 85 ridings. Six minutes later, the network declared the Liberals had won the election.

At 9:33 p.m., Global B.C. declared a Liberal government and at 9:44 p.m. called a Liberal majority government.

At 9:37 p.m., CBC TV declared a Liberal government but said it was too soon to say whether it would be a majority or minority government.

At 9:56 p.m., CBC TV called a Liberal majority government.
